Why Use Pre-Workout Supplements?

Humans are hardwired for laziness, not activity. That’s why getting up off your couch and heading for the gym takes so much more effort than it seems like it should.

A pre-workout drink can help you out by giving you enough of a boost to get moving and give your all in the gym. These supplements often contain energizing ingredients like caffeine, Beta-alanine, theanine, L-tyrosine, creatine, and ginseng.

It’s the combination of these ingredients that makes pre-workout a better base for exercise than coffee, soft drinks, or energy drinks. While those may give you short-term energy from caffeine and sugar, you need the other ingredients to improve your staminaand mental clarity.

How Long Does Pre-Workout Last?

The energizing effects of pre-workout supplements don’t last the same amount of time for everyone. A number of factors come into play, including:

  • The strength of the supplement
  • Your tolerance to caffeine and other ingredients
  • Hydration and nutrition
  • Pre-existing fatigue levels
  • Your age, weight, height, and muscle mass
  • Quantity of supplements taken (read the labels to make sure not to overdose!)
  • The quality of the supplement’s ingredients

All things considered, most healthy people can expect their pre-workout to last anywhere from 1-3 hours.

If you’re very sensitive to caffeine and other stimulants, start with a smaller dose. Taking too much at a time can leave you feeling jittery for six hours or more, so talk to your doctor first if you’re concerned. Also, make sure to read the ingredient label and instructions thoroughly to make sure you’re using the right amount.

How to Make Your Pre-Workout Last Longer

If you’re hoping to get the most bang for your pre-workout buck, make sure you’ve taken care of yourself ahead of time. Drinking plenty of water, eating a balanced diet with plenty of fruits, vegetables, and proteins, and getting enough sleep can all improve your results.

Also, try decreasing your caffeine intake if you think you’ve built up a tolerance to it, and try to avoid using stimulants on a daily basis.

For maximum results, timing also matters. Make sure to take your supplements 20-30 minutes before your powerlifting session. This gives the ingredients time to kick in but still gives you energy throughout your entire workout.
